Growbald is a hair-care supplement that helps keep hair healthy, stops hair loss, and gives hair the nutrients it needs to slow down thinning. It is not a drug that can only be bought with a prescription, like finasteride or dutasteride. Instead, it is sold as a nutraceutical or supplement.
Growbald is a mix of multivitamins, multiminerals, amino acids, plant extracts (like grape seed extract), and DHT-modulating agents (like beta-sitosterol).
It is meant to be taken by mouth. Results, if any, are usually slow to come with any supplement. If you have thinning hair or mild hair loss, regular and long-term use may help keep your hair healthy by improving the nutrition of your scalp and possibly lowering the hormonal effects that cause hair loss.
Growbald is not a strong medicine for hair loss, so it shouldn't be expected to reverse advanced baldness on its own. However, it may help with mild hair loss and provide extra nutrition, especially in the early stages of thinning or when hair loss is partly caused by not getting enough nutrients or mild DHT effects.

How Growbald Works (Suggested Mechanism)
Growbald is made up of several herbal and nutritional ingredients that work together to keep hair healthy by:
-
Nutritional support (vitamins, minerals, amino acids) ensures that hair follicles get the building blocks (proteins, micronutrients) they need to make keratin and grow hair.
-
Antioxidant protection: Grape seed extract and N-Acetyl-L-Cysteine are two ingredients that help fight oxidative stress, which can hurt hair follicles.
-
Amino acids like L-Arginine may improve blood flow to the scalp, which may help deliver more nutrients and oxygen to hair follicles.
-
DHT modulation and compounds like beta-sitosterol (a plant sterol) might have mild anti-androgenic effects (stopping DHT or its effects), which could slow down hair thinning caused by androgens.
This combination is meant to create a supportive, nourishing environment for hair health. It's more like a maintenance supplement than a strong hair-regrowth drug.
